tension band technique

The tension band technique is a surgical method used to repair certain broken bones, especially in areas where muscles pull on the bone. It involves placing wires or metal implants around the fracture and then applying a flexible structure, like a wire loop, that converts the muscular pull into a compressive force. This stabilizes the bone fragments and encourages proper healing by maintaining alignment during movement. The technique effectively transforms tension (pulling forces) into compression (pushing forces), which promotes faster and more reliable healing while allowing early movement of the joint or limb.
